Stimulant medications are the most frequently prescribed for adults with ADHD. They are typically efficient in minimizing symptoms within hours and have a long history of usage. Typical stimulants consist of:

Amphetamines: Drugs like Adderall and Dexedrine fall into this classification. They increase the schedule of neurotransmitters like dopamine in the brain, which helps improve focus and control impulses.

Methylphenidate: This includes medications like Ritalin and Concerta, which work likewise to amphetamines and are generally offered in both short-acting and long-acting forms.
Non-Stimulant Medications
While stimulants are reliable for numerous grownups, some might experience undesirable adverse effects or have contraindications that make stimulants inappropriate. Non-stimulant medications can be a feasible alternative. Typical non-stimulants include:

Atomoxetine (Strattera): This medication is a selective norepinephrine reuptake inhibitor (NRI) and may take a number of weeks to show complete effects. It is frequently selected for people with stress and anxiety or a history of compound abuse.

Guanfacine (Intuniv) and Clonidine (Kapvay): Both medications are mostly used for high blood pressure but can alleviate ADHD signs, particularly in children and teenagers. They are occasionally prescribed to grownups as well.
How ADHD Medications Work
ADHD medications aim to enhance concentration, attention span, and impulse control by customizing brain chemistry. They mainly target the brain’s executive performance-- the cognitive procedures that enable goal-directed behavior. Here’s a much deeper dive into the mechanisms of action:

Dopamine Regulation: Stimulants boost the release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ter connected to reward and inspiration, which helps improve attention and decrease hyperactive habits.

Norepinephrine Levels: Non-stimulants like Atomoxetine increase norepinephrine levels, impacting mood and impulse control indirectly.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can ADHD medications be habit-forming?
Stimulants have the capacity for misuse and addiction, especially in individuals with a history of compound abuse. Non-stimulants, on the other hand, are normally thought about safe and non-habit forming.
2. How long does it take for ADHD medications to work?
Stimulants generally take result within 30 to 60 minutes, while non-stimulants may take numerous weeks to reveal complete advantages.
